How much does it cost to rent a home in Lowell?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Lowell 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,664 | $1,195 | $3,200 |
Lowell 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,455 | $1,595 | $3,000 |
Lowell 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,721 | $2,195 | $3,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Lowell
What type of rentals are currently available in Lowell?
There are currently 44 Apartments for Rent in Lowell, IN with pricing that ranges from $800 to $3,358. There are also 40 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Lowell ranging from $700 to $3,200.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Lowell?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Lowell ranges from $700 to $3,200 with an average monthly rent of $1,885.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Lowell?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Lowell range from $1,495 to $3,358,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,595 to $3,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,195 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,799.
